    When is a class weighted? And I had heard (or read?) that colleges prefer unweighted grades. ??? But I don't know. I'm looking forward to your high school grading video. =)

    • @JanelleKnutson
      @JanelleKnutson  5 лет назад +4

      You are correct that colleges prefer unweighted grades but this is actually referring to the calculation of the GPA. For example, most schools give a 4.0 for an A and 3.0 for a B. They might give an honor course a 5.0 etc. However, other schools weight their grades and give a 3.75 for a B. This just ends up muddling up the GPA (grade point average). You can read more about why weighted grades (for GPA calculation) is not a good idea in this article: www.homehighschoolhelp.com/blogs/why-i-do-not-recommend-weighting-grades
      However, weighted grades to determine an actual grade for a course is okay. You are just saying that one aspect of the course is more important than another. For example. you want to make tests worth 50% of the grade, projects 40% of the grade and assignments only 10% of the grade. You want your student to know that they need to do the assignments because they are a part of their grade but you also want to make it clear that tests and projects are the most important aspect of the course. HSLDA suggest grading this way (but also suggest not using weighted grades for GPA).
      It's a bit confusing but hopefully that helped clarify it a little for you.

    What about long term plans? Do you plan for a year then break it down?
    Thanks!

    • @JanelleKnutson
      @JanelleKnutson  10 месяцев назад +1

      I schedule out how many days we will do school and when we will start and (hope to) finish. I break up the curriculum into quarters and try to complete a fourth of the curriculum by the end of each quarter so we don't get too far behind. Detailed lesson planning is done weekly. Although, there were a few years where I planned out an entire years worth of work but I realized I adjusted it so much throughout the year that it wasn't worth the time spent planning it all out. I also plan out a rough outline of what the high school years will look like for each of my teens. It gets adjusted as the years go on but it is helpful to have a plan that can be adjusted.
